net/mlx5: Use event mask based on device capabilities



Use the reported device capabilities for the supported user events (i.e.
affiliated and un-affiliated) to set the EQ mask.

As the event mask can be up to 256 defined by 4 entries of u64 change
the applicable code to work accordingly.
